Should the prayer for the Jews in Gaza be for guidance or for destruction, especially after their aggression?
It is authentically reported that the Prophet, peace and blessings be upon him, prayed for guidance for individuals and groups among the polytheists, just as he prayed for destruction and torment upon others. Examples of prayers for guidance include his supplication for Abu Hurayrah's mother and Daws. Examples of prayers against them include his supplication against Abu Jahl, the chieftains of Quraish, and the Confederates (Al-Ahzab). It becomes clear that the Prophet's supplication, peace and blessings be upon him, was made according to the circumstances of the disbelievers: if their hostility and harm intensified, he prayed against them; and if their guidance was hoped for or their hostility decreased, he prayed for their guidance.
